URBAN R. AGENCY OF AUSTIN v. GEORGETOWN S. & L. ASS'N

No. 12118.

509 S.W.2d 419 (1974)

URBAN RENEWAL AGENCY OF the CITY OF AUSTIN, Appellant, v. GEORGETOWN SAVINGS AND LOAN ASSOCIATION et al., Appellees.

Court of Civil Appeals of Texas, Austin.

Rehearing Denied May 15, 1974.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Paul D. Jones, Johnson, Jones & Sheppard, Austin, for appellant.

Douglass D. Hearne, Stayton, Maloney, Black, Hearne & Babb, Austin, for appellees.


PHILLIPS, Chief Justice.

The Urban Renewal Agency of the City of Austin sought to condemn a tract of land owned by Georgetown Savings and Loan Association subject to a contract of sale with Pat Cain and Wayne D. Rodgers. The trial court rendered judgment vesting title to the property in the Urban Renewal Agency (hereinafter referred to as the Agency), and awarded the appellees $31,500 based on the jury's answer to special issues.
